Costs for HVAC in Fargo, ND

Looking at national averages and data can help a homeowner get a general idea of the cost of hvac in Fargo, but it will not get them an exact number. Fargo hvac costs will be affected due to labor rates, material costs, and any permits or licenses required. With that in mind figuring out a local average cost for hvac in Fargo is highly recommended before starting such a project.

In 2025 our data concluded that the amount homeowners paid for hvac in the Cass county ranged from $1,855.00 to $2,211.00.

Estimates for hvac change from state to state and city to city. Below is listed what is usually included and what is usually not included in Fargo hvac estimates from local professionals.

Fargo HVAC Estimate Breakdown

  • Average Fargo hourly labor costs.
  • Material costs ranging from $1,855.00 to $2,211.00 per furnace.
  • Average miscellaneous costs for other materials and equipment rental in Fargo.
  • Unrecognized costs like surface preparation and cleanup fees.

Fargo HVAC Estimates Usually Don’t Account For

  • North Dakota sales taxes for materials and related equipment.
  • Required permits and building fees enforced by Fargo law.
  • General contractor, if used, fees for this project. These fees usually add another $243.96-$304.95 to Fargo hvac estimates.
